Product Evolution and Delivery Models
Platform-Driven Architecture
Platform teams provide reusable services, enabling feature teams to ship updates safely and quickly. APIs, observability, and standardized templates reduce duplication and technical debt.
Continuous Experimentation Framework
Controlled rollouts, feature flags, and real-time analytics allow teams to test hypotheses in production. Feedback loops shorten decision cycles and align product direction with user needs.
